New York native Ambrose Plante is a singer, guitarist, songwriter, and producer whose curiosity and drive lead him to explore many roads. He believes in the power of being open to multiple perspectives to produce fresh ideas. His style can be described as pop with elements inspired from Latin, blues, EDM, and rock. Ambrose creates music as a catalyst to unite people through listening, singing and dancing. He takes listeners on a journey with thoughtful lyrics drawing from his poignant experiences, catchy vocal melodies, and upbeat rhythms.
Ambrose’s path in music started when he found his dad’s old guitar in the attic of his childhood home. At age 8, he taught himself how to play by listening to the radio and transposing his favorite tunes by ear. By age 13, he was writing songs for his first band as the lead singer and guitarist. As he gained experience, Ambrose was invited to perform at local venues and radio shows. After studying music in university, Ambrose moved to New York City to pursue his passion of writing and performing.
